What is a magnetic storage device for storing data and fixed in the box of a computer |
|
Answer» Answer: Hard-disk drives Explanation: Hard-disk drives REPRESENT the most widely used form of magnetic storage in use TODAY. A hard-disk DRIVE consists of a rigid DISC made with non-magnetic material, which is coated with a THIN layer of magnetic material. Data is stored by magnetizing this thin film. |
